Quick Financial Overview
Stablecoin Development Corporation sits in that classic small-cap danger zone where the story is bold, the losses are large, and the balance sheet has to buy time. SDEV reported about $2.2M in quarterly revenue but booked a net loss of roughly $41M, with diluted EPS at about -$1.32. That is a huge gap between money coming in and money going out.
For traders, the key is runway and structure. SDEV shows around $7M in cash and cash equivalents, plus current assets near $8.1M, against only about $0.27M in current liabilities. That translates into a very high current ratio and almost no debt. In plain English, Stablecoin Development Corporation owes very little in the near term, but it is burning cash fast.

SDEV’s free cash flow for the quarter was roughly -$6M and overall cash dropped by about $11.7M. That pace of spending forces management either to grow revenue quickly, cut costs, or eventually tap the market for more capital. Traders in SDEV need to understand they are dealing with a speculative name, supported by a strong balance sheet today but defined by aggressive losses and high headline risk tomorrow.
Why Traders Are Watching SDEV Price Action
SDEV has been anything but boring on the tape. Over the last few weeks, Stablecoin Development Corporation traded from a high of about $1.27 down to a low near $0.93, then bounced back toward $1.12. That kind of round-trip action shows a tug-of-war between short-term profit takers and dip buyers.
Look closer at the intraday chart and the story gets even more interesting. SDEV opened around $1.47 in the premarket session, spiked briefly toward $1.40, then slid hard into the $1.20s before stabilizing. That is a textbook spike-and-fade pattern. Momentum traders who chase strength in SDEV need to recognize how quickly the stock can reverse when that early-volume push runs out of steam.
Despite the drawdown, Stablecoin Development Corporation has held above its recent $0.93 low and is now trading in a tight band just above $1.00. That consolidation after a big move often sets up the next leg—either a push back toward $1.20–$1.30 or a breakdown through $1.00.
SDEV’s valuation metrics tell their own story. With price-to-book around 0.36, the stock trades at a steep discount to its reported equity, but with revenue still small, the price-to-sales ratio sits above 20. Traders reading that mix see a company with sizable paid-in capital and book value, but a business model that still needs to prove it can scale.
